Output d91667322891026d60415e27382b8759deeb5b2f19bc90fa18442ffa73889004:9

value
601904
script pubkey
OP_HASH160 OP_PUSHBYTES_20 204166dd3d00f109c368ab98c2ade6491eaf69ac OP_EQUAL
address
MAqiCmQUjwdcLdso494F4FuWeLv7inPbQW
transaction
d91667322891026d60415e27382b8759deeb5b2f19bc90fa18442ffa73889004
spent
true